Получение списка приглашений агента
Метод API предназначен для получения списка приглашений агента.
Для вызова метода передать X-Login и X-Password в Headers запроса.
Для более точного поиска приглашений, можно использовать query параметры.
Запрос
Метод: GET https://business.selfwork.ru/selfemployed/business/v1/legal/get-invitations
Query Parameters
Параметр | Тип | Описание |
---|---|---|
createdFrom | string | Дата начала выборки по дате создания, в формате: yyyy-MM-dd |
createdTo | string | Дата окончания выборки по дате создания, в формате: yyyy-MM-dd |
invitationId | integer | Идентификатор приглашения |
page | int32 | Номер страницы |
pageSize | int32 | Размер страницы |
state | int32 | Статус |
updatedAtFrom | string | Дата начала выборки по дате последнего обновления, в формате: yyyy-MM-dd |
updatedAtTo | string | Дата окончания выборки по дате последнего обновления, в формате: yyyy-MM-dd |
Headers
Параметр | Тип | Обязательный | Описание |
---|---|---|---|
X-Login | string | Да | Логин пользователя |
X-Password | string | Да | Пароль пользователя |
Пример
- cURL
curl -X GET "https://business.selfwork.ru/selfemployed/business/v1/legal/get-invitations?createdFrom=2025-06-01&createdTo=2025-07-09&state=1&page=0&pageSize=50&updatedAtFrom=2025-06-15&updatedAtTo=2025-07-09" \
-H "X-Login: your_login_here" \
-H "X-Password: your_password_here" \
-H "Content-Type: application/json"
Ответы
- 200: OK
- 401: Unauthorized
- 500: Internal Server Error
Запрос выполнен успешно
[
{
"invitationId": 10,
"invitationScenarioId": 10,
"phone": "+78005553535",
"state": 3,
"meta": "some text here",
"created": "2022-01-22 00:00:00+7",
"updatedAt": "2022-01-22 00:00:00+7",
"individualId": 15
}
]
Описание ответа:
Ключ | Описание |
---|---|
invitationId | Идентификатор приглашения в базе данных |
invitationScenarioId | Идентификатор сценария в базе данных |
phone | Номер телефона |
state | Статусы приглашения |
meta | Мета-информация |
created | Дата и время создания |
updatedAt | Дата и время обновления |
individualId | Идентификатор самозанятого |
Справочник статусов
Статус | Описание |
---|---|
0 | Новый |
1 | Приглашение отправлено |
2 | Подключение к компании |
3 | Заполняется анкета |
4 | Проверка ПД (идентификация) |
5 | Ошибка проверки ПД |
6 | Ожидание подписания договора |
7 | Ожидание подписи компании |
8 | Готово |
9 | Отменено |
Не валидные авторизационные данные
{
"errorCode": 1,
"message": "Access denied"
}
Описание ошибки:
Ключ | Описание |
---|---|
errorCode | Код ошибки, вернувшийся с сервера |
message | Сообщение сервера, описывающее ошибку |
Системная ошибка
{
"errorCode": 100,
"message": "Internal server error"
}
Описание ошибки:
Ключ | Описание |
---|---|
errorCode | Код ошибки, вернувшийся с сервера |
message | Сообщение сервера, описывающее ошибку |